位置:七考网 > 计算机 > Java开发 > Java语言的关键特性有哪些  正文

Java语言的关键特性有哪些

发布时间:2022-02-18 08:55:00来源:转载

Java语言的关键特性有哪些?Java编程语言的常见关键特性有这些:一是简洁有效,其是一种相当简洁的“面向对象”程序设计语言;二是可移植性,能够同时在Windows、MacOS、UNIX等平台上运行。以下是关于java有哪几个关键特性的具体介绍。

一、Java语言的关键特性有哪些?

(1)简洁有效

Java语言是一种相当简洁的“面向对象”程序设计语言。Java语言省略了C++语言中所有的难以理解、容易混淆的特性,例如头文件、指针、结构、单元、运算符重载、虚拟基础类等。它更加严谨、简洁。

(2)可移植性

对于一个程序员而言,写出来的程序如果不需修改就能够同时在Windows、MacOS、UNIX等平台上运行。使用Java语言编写的程序,只要做较少的修改,甚至有时根本不需修改,就可以在不同平台上运行了。

二、Java简单性的特点

1、语法规则和C++类似。从某种意义上讲,Java语言是由C和C++语言转变而来,所以C++程序设计人员可以很容易地掌握Java语言的语法。

2、Java语言对C++进行了简化和提高,例如,Java使用接口取代了多重继承,并取消了指针,因为指针和多重继承通常会使程序变得复杂。Java语言还实现了垃圾自动收集功能,这大大简化了程序设计人员的资源释放管理工作。

3、Java提供了丰富的类库、API文档、第三方开发包,以及大量的基于Java的开源项目。现在JDK也开放源代码了,通过分析项目的源代码来提高自己的编程水平。

三、Java语言新特性

(1)提供了对内存的自动管理,程序员无须在程序中进行分配、释放内存,那些可怕的内存分配错误不会再打扰设计者了。

(2)去除了C++语言中的令人费解、容易出错的“指针”,用其他方法进行弥补。

(3)避免了赋值语句(如a=3)与逻辑运算语句(如a==3)的混淆。

(4)取消了多重继承这一复杂的概念。

青岛Java培训班哪家口碑好
佛山达内Java培训费用贵不贵
重庆达内Java开发口碑如何?
昆明达内Java开发培训课
温州学习Java开发推荐哪家机构?
长春Java开发培训价格大约多少?

相关内容: Java Java语言 Java语言关键特性

同类文章